American Outdoor Brands Corporation Network Administrator in Maryville, Tennessee

Maryville, TN

In-Office/Non-Remote

Position Overview:

As a Network Administrator, you will be responsible for managing and maintaining our company's network and systems infrastructure, ensuring its functionality, security, and efficiency. You will work closely with the IT team to support and troubleshoot infrastructure-related issues, implement infrastructure upgrades, and ensure the smooth operation of our network systems.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

Implement and maintain the organization's local area network (LAN), wide area network (WAN), and wireless network infrastructure.

Monitor network performance and proactively identify and resolve issues to ensure optimal network operation.

Install, configure, and maintain servers, network equipment, including routers, switches, firewalls, and wireless access points.

Perform regular network-related audits and security assessments to identify vulnerabilities and implement necessary security measures.

Implement and enforce network and system security policies, procedures, and best practices.

Monitor network traffic for suspicious activities and potential security breaches.

Collaborate with the IT security team to implement and maintain network security controls, such as fir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and access controls.

Ensure compliance with industry standards and regulations related to network security and data privacy.

Respond to network-related incidents and service request, diagnosing and resolving network issues in a timely manner.

Maintain enterprise wide phone system, including configuration, upgrades, patching, and replacements.

Collaborate with the IT team to provide technical support for network-related problems reported by end-users.

Develop and maintain accurate network documentation, including network diagrams, configurations, and inventory.

NOTE: This list presents only the principal duties of the position and is not intended to be comprehensive. The duties and responsibilities listed above may be changed or supplemented at any time in accordance with business needs and conditions.

Education and Experience:

Bachelor degree in Computer Science, Information Technology, or related work experience

Professional certifications such as MCSE, Network+, CCENT, CCNA, etc.

Proven work experience as a Network Administrator or similar role.

In-depth knowledge of networking concepts, protocols, and technologies (TCP/IP, DNS, DHCP, VPN, VLAN, etc.).

Strong experience with network hardware, including routers, switches, firewalls, and wireless access points.

Experience with Enterprise phones systems, Mitel is a plus.

Hands-on experience with network monitoring and diagnostic tools.

Competencies and Skills: :

Familiarity with network security principles and best practices.

Excellent troubleshooting and problem-solving skills.

Strong attention to detail and documentation skills.

Effective communication and interpersonal skills.
